Open water swimming. Laps in yds not metres

Just started using my instinct solar, for open water swimming. Emden though it measures my swim in metres, the laps are based on yards. This means when I look at the breakdown of the whole swim,  it's broken down into sections of 457m ie 500yds. 

In the open water swim activity settings, you can change the lap distance, but not the units of measurement.  Any hints,  other than setting the yardage to approx 500m?

  • I have 500m in the Auto-Lap length settings of the OW Swim. If you have yards there instead, then perhaps you use the imperial units in the user profile, or is it set to the metric system?

    Does it look like this in the OW Swim settings of your watch, or are the yards already there too?

    BTW, this is a screenshot from Instinct 2, but on Instinct 1 it looks almost the same, just instead of "500 Meters", there is "500 m"

  • I had everything set to metric, except I had navigation in miles. I switched that and the auto lap units switched to metre. Us Brits do love to confuse things by using a mix of metric and imperial! I drive in miles, training in km, climb in feet, weigh in kg, my height in either!
